Bengaluru, July 21 -- Karnataka Chief Minister DK Shivakumar, former CM Siddaramaiah, and KPCC president BK Hariprasad are travelling to New Delhi by a special flight to finalise the long-pending expansion of the state cabinet after the leadership change in the state.

The visit is expected to settle the list of names and portfolios before the expansion is formally announced.

Shivakumar took over as Chief Minister on June 3, succeeding Siddaramaiah, with the state cabinet functioning well below its strength since then. The current Shivakumar cabinet, following Siddaramaiah's resignation, consists of 14 members, including Deputy Chief Minister G Parameshwara.
